摘要
An energy balance-based design method for earthquake-induced response of a building has been proposed by Dr. Akiyama; it is very useful for the evaluation of the cumulative damage. However, an energy balance-based design method for the wind-induced response of buildings has not been established yet. In this study, we establish a prediction method based on energy balance for estimating the cumulative damage to hysteretic dampers installed in a high-rise building on wind-induced response. We propose a new optimum yield shear force coefficient distribution and damage concentration factor for prediction of damage caused by wind-induced response. The validity of this prediction method is confirmed by comparing the results with time history analysis results.
